Interesting to compare Rizzo's tenure to Boston.  Theo walked after 2011. Cherington did a salary dump in 2012, then was given enough to buy surrounding FAs to win in 2013, and then was gone I think after 2015. Dombo was given bucks for FAs and the go ahead to strip the farm for the 2018 series, but was gone I think after 2019 or 2020. Then there was Bloom for 3 years and one LCS appearance, with direction to get the budget under control, and now there's Breslow with no authority to spend. 4 GMs, 2 WS, and an LCS appearance (plus a couple of division titles) over Rizzo's tenure.

Really not a fair comparison. The Red Sox are the third most valuable franchise in baseball. They got about 800,000 more in attendance than the Nationals last year. They would get about $36 million more than the Nationals in local TV rights each year, that is if the Nationals actually received the money they were owed.
